Please only Indians in Europe are allowed to answer! If you’re inside India, please don’t bring in that cricket bull-****!
India’s population exceeds some whole continents! But why does the world see less of Indian athleticism on world stages of FIFA, UEFA, or even Olympic track? Is India’s culture anti-foreign, anti-integration, or just allergic to interaction with world cultures?